Please use only wired network connections to configure the Router.
Before cable connection, keep your hands dry. If you currently use a
modem, disconnect it now - the Modem Router will replace your current
modem.
Connect your computer to the Port
labeled "1~4" on the Router with
an Ethernet cable.
Connect the splitter to the wall jack
using a telephone line, then use
the other telephone line to connect
to the ADSL port on the Router
and the MODEM port of the
splitter, also have the PHONE port
of the splitter connected to a
telephone.

  • Page 5 Troubleshooting T1. How do I restore my Router’s configuration to its factory default settings? With the Router powered on, press and hold the RESET button on the rear panel for 8 to 10 seconds before releasing it. Press it for 8 to 10 seconds Once the Router is reset, the current configuration settings will be lost and Note you will need to re-configure the Router.

  • Page 14 Appendix Login Open your web browser and type 192.168.1.1 in the address bar and press Enter A dialog box will prompt you for the User name and Password. Enter the default values and click OK. User name: admin Password: admin Click OK If the dialog box does not pop up, please refer to T3 in the Troubleshooting Note...
